Tenchu: Stealth Assassins
Alongside Metal Gear Solid and Thief: The Dark Project, Tenchu: Stealth Assassins was instrumental in popularising the stealth-action video game in the 1990s. Playing Tenchu: Stealth Assassins was an exercise in patience, for assuming command of a shadow-lurking ninja was more than just donning dark clothing. No, players had to painstakingly observe enemy movements and strike at the most opportune time to survive the level undetected.
